Before processing an outbound fax, FACSys authenticates the message by verifying that it has been sent by a FACSys user. To ensure that all gateway application users have a FACSys user profile on the fax server handling their outbound fax messages, you can enable an 'auto-create' option in the gateway's properties. This option is labeled "Automatically create fax user accounts" located on the General tab in the Gateway Properties dialog box.
When the 'auto-create' option is enabled and a sender of a fax message does not have a FACSys user profile on the fax server handling the outbound transmission, FACSys will create a profile with the following properties:
| • | The Display Name is determined from the user's mail account. |
| • | The Alias is determined from the user's mail account. |
| • | The mail routing option on the FACSys profile is enabled. |
| • | The Mail Address is determined from the user's mail account. |
| • | The gateway service type is defined. |
| • | The image attachment format is set to the default format defined for the fax server. |
NOTES:
| • | All new account activity is posted to the Windows Event Log at the fax server. |
| • | When a FACSys user profile is created automatically, the Password field is not defined (i.e., it is left empty). For security purposes, you should define a password for the user account immediately after the account is created. |
| • | With the EXCEPTION of the Channel License Model which allows unlimited users, a profile will only be created if there sufficient un-assigned user licenses remaining. |
